![]() Little-known symptoms of diabetes: what to look out for Diabetes is a serious disease that can have negative health consequences if not detected in the early stages. Most people are familiar with the main symptoms of this disease, such as frequent urination, thirst, weight loss and fatigue. However, there are also less obvious signs that may indicate the presence of diabetes. It is important to be aware of these symptoms so that you can consult a doctor in a timely manner. One of the little-known symptoms of diabetes is blurred or blurred vision. High blood sugar levels can affect your vision, causing temporary changes in the lens of the eye, resulting in blurred vision. This phenomenon is usually short-lived, but if it persists, you should be examined by an ophthalmologist. Another symptom is delayed wound healing. If cuts or abrasions do not heal for a long time, this may be a sign of high blood sugar levels. The circulatory problems and immune system problems caused by diabetes can slow down the healing process and make you more susceptible to infections. Equally important is the presence of dry skin and itching. Elevated blood glucose levels can lead to dehydration, which manifests itself in dry skin. Itching, especially in the genital area, is also a common symptom that is often ignored as a simple allergy or irritation. Another little-known symptom is mood swings and depression. People with diabetes often experience fluctuations in blood sugar levels, which can cause mood swings, irritability, and even depression. These changes can be a result of both physiological processes and psychological stresses associated with the disease. Another important, but often underestimated symptom is pain or numbness in the extremities. Peripheral neuropathy, a nerve damage that can occur due to high blood sugar levels, can cause pain, numbness, or tingling in your hands and feet. If these symptoms persist for a long time, it could be a sign that you have diabetes. Finally, one of the less common but still important symptoms of diabetes is constant fatigue or exhaustion. People with diabetes often feel tired, even when they are getting enough rest. This may be because the body is not able to use glucose effectively for energy. Understanding the little-known symptoms of diabetes can help you identify the disease in time and start the necessary treatment. If you notice several of these symptoms in yourself or a loved one, you should see a doctor for a diagnosis and control of your blood sugar levels.
